Former Ayivu County MP Atiku Benard Announces Withdrawal from Controversies Surrounding Degazettement of Barifa Forest for Ecotourism.

 Good morning dear friends? I am sure most of you are aware about the current discussions about Ayivu, Barifa Central Forest Reserve and Tribalism accusations in which my name has been dragged maliciously to damage my reputation and personality. No body knows what I have endured since 2014 when we started the journey of Arua City until today. I have thought of many options to defend myself from some of the attacks but have come to conclude I will not win the battle as a person and therefore need to surrender all to God Almighty. From today onwards please count me out of the politics of Ayivu and Arua City. Whatever I did in the past wrong or right I stand responsible but anything from today onwards please have me excused! God bless you all.
